What are the qualities of a compassionate person?

Six Habits of Highly Compassionate People

  • Bringing attention or awareness to recognizing that there is suffering (cognitive)
  • Feeling emotionally moved by that suffering (affective)
  • Wishing there to be relief from that suffering (intentional)
  • A readiness to take action to relieve that suffering (motivational)

Is compassionate mean or nice?

Compassion involves understanding suffering and desiring to alleviate it. That doesn’t mean being “nice,” and in fact, it often involves speaking up fiercely for others and ourselves. Does compassion sometimes involve choosing words that are less likely to hurt others? Yes.

Why is compassion so important?

Why is Compassion Important? Compassion is important because it promotes meaningful connections, facilitates problem-solving, and improves health and wellbeing. Compassion, at its core, is about putting aside judgment and refusing to turn away from challenging situations.

Is compassion a spiritual gift?

The spiritual gift of compassion and mercy is a special gift whereby the Spirit enables certain Christians to feel exceptional empathy and compassion for those who are suffering (physically, mentally, or emotionally) so as to feel genuine sympathy.
